I am trying to optimize the current performance of gr-iee802-11. Ive done some profiling and came to the conclusion that there is a lot of work being put in decoding the convolutional code at the receiver.
I have done some research, and found out that there exists a viterbi decoder that was developed for the digital tv branch, that supposedly outperforms IT++ by a factor of 9x!, IT++ being the library that gr-iee802-11 uses to decode the convolution.
When trying to adapt this decoder to gr-iee802-11 ive found some hassles. First, the constraint length for the viterbi decoder in dvbt is K = 7, while in gr-ieee802-11 uses a constraint length of K=5.
In addition, the generator polynomials also differ.
I would appreciate if someone could help me here, i am a beginner in the matter of convolutional codes, i would like if someone could asses me if it is possible to adapt this viterbi decoder to gr-iee802-11 at all, and in case it is indeed possible, if it is very complex task for a non expert on the matter.
The source file d_viterbi.c has a comment that says:
That changing the polynomials would need me to "regenerate the BUTTERFLY macro calls in viterbi()" I am not certain about what should the new parameters be for the polinomials 0133 0171.
